Our priorities in working with Austria

Following are the current objectives of the Foreign & Commonwealth Office (FCO) in its work with Austria.

The FCO works with Austria to:

  • deliver a more open and competitive European economy
  • participate positively in a genuinely wide-ranging debate on EU budget review
  • respond effectively to challenges in the near neighbourhood, including stability and growth in the Balkans and Turkish EU accession
  • work for sustainability, openness and security in the wider world
  • support the EU Justice and Home Affairs machinery in tackling crime and terrorism, take effective action to disrupt terrorist networks in or connected to Austria, and meet all European Union and United Nations counter terrorism obligations
  • push for a rigorous implementation of the 2007 Spring Council climate and energy targets and work positively for an ambitious post-2012 international agreement on climate change.  

Service Delivery:

  • we aim to help British companies win business in Austria and with the Vienna based international agencies
  • we want to promote high level, good quality foreign direct investment (FDI) and enhance the UK's reputation as the international business partner of choice
  • We aim to offer a high level of consular support to British nationals throughout Austria.

Whitehall Partner Objectives:

  • promote UK policy and views on defence and security policy
  • effective regulation of entry to, and settlement in, the UK by third country nationals resident in Austria, in the interests of sustainable growth and social inclusion.
